Latest Patents

Serge Roche holds a patent for a "Method and kit for early diagnosis of cancer." This invention focuses on identifying the presence of autoantibodies directed against the Csk protein in a biological sample taken from a patient. The method aims to facilitate early cancer diagnosis, which is crucial for effective treatment. The accompanying kit is designed to implement this diagnostic method efficiently.
